Description
This is a sources sought synopsis; there is no solicitation available at this time. Requests for solicitation will receive no response. This Sources Sought Synopsis is published for market research purposes only. This acquisition is being offered for full and open competition. Large Businesses will be required to submit a small business subcontractor plan. This market survey is conducted to identify potential sources capable of meeting the requirements for providing support in the spectral measurement and analysis MASINT efforts at NGIC to satisfy its role in scientific and technical signature intelligence production and general support and reinforcement to the military intelligence brigades and the Technical Collection Program (TCP) administered by INSCOM. The support will include additional design, development, testing, installation, maintenance, sustainment and upgrade to components of the NGIC spectral Measurement and Signature Intelligence (MASINT) program. This contract also encompasses efforts at other Army military intelligence production centers involved in spectral MASINT efforts.). The anticipated contract vehicle is a Firm Fixed priced contract with award fee. All interested parties shall submit a capabilities package which explicitly demonstrates capabilities and expertise related to this effort. The contractor will be required to have a Top Secret clearance prior to summiting a proposal. Your package should demonstrate capabilities, expertise and past performance relevant to the requirements cited above. Your Capabilities Package should not exceed 15 pages and should include the following: Company Name; Address; Point of Contact; Telephone number; E-Mail Address; CAGE Code; Web Page URL; Certification of small business status. The contracting office will accept packages through e-mail only. E-mail to darren.sinclair@us.army.mil and larry.lapp@us.army.mil
